How they compare
Portugal currently reports 12.94 million against 12.20 million in Belgium, a difference of 743,800.
That makes Portugal's figure about 1.1 times Belgium's.
The two have swapped places 4 times across 53 shared years of data; in 1960 it was Portugal ahead.
Belgium ranks 83rd and Portugal ranks 82nd of 213 countries.
Across the 7 decades both report, Belgium averaged higher in 2 and Portugal in 3.

About this data
Mobile cellular subscriptions with 80 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ement β these are filled holes, not forecasts.
